Americans have the shortest vacations



The reputation of the Americans as the hard-working people have real grounds – the recent survey by Expedia shows that the Americans usually take shorter vacations than the others – just 14 days per year against, for example, 37 days in France.

Here is the table representing the average amount of vacation days taken by the working people in different countries.  

jj USA Great Britain Netherlands Austria France Germany Spain  Italy
Amount of vacation days received 14 26 28 28 37 27 31 33
Average amount of vacation days each employed person gives back 3 3 4 4 2 2 4 6
